anecdótico
anecdotal
adjective ah-nehk-DOH-tee-koh Rare
Origin: From Greek anekdotos 'unpublished'.
Also means
trivial
Usage Note
Anecdótico means either 'relating to anecdotes' or, more commonly in Spanish, 'trivial, of little importance' (un dato anecdótico — 'a minor, incidental detail'). This second, evaluative sense can trip up English speakers who expect 'anecdotal' to mean only 'based on personal stories rather than systematic evidence'. Context makes the intended meaning clear.
Examples
"El incidente fue anecdótico y no afectó el resultado."
Natural Translation
The incident was trivial and did not affect the outcome.
